Joining with the fusion technique:
This techniques turns the system members into a sealed and inseparable single piece as a result of molecular fusion of the pipe and the coupling piece by melting them under a 260ºC heat.This system is realized in a very short time thanks to the Welding machine ,the Pipe scissors and the Pipe stripping apparatus .Using fewer associate members is the factor which makes the fusion technique simple and perfect.This perfect coupling technique creates a single unity between the pipe and the fittings by melting them with the welding machine and then cooling; the resulting blending quality is equivalent in duration to the useful life of the installation.This quality and safety standard provides the designers,the fitters and building constructors with a convenient application means.
Welding technique:
This welding method is realized by converting electric energy into thermal energy.The tips of the pipe and the coupling piece to be welded is inserted into the pre-heated 260ºC dies of the welding machine in axial position at appropriate depth.
They are kept inside for the specified sufficient duration .After heated for a sufficient time, the pipe and the fitting part are ,without turning ,welded up to the melted depth during the specified duration.

WELDING RULES FOR SPK PIPE AND FITTINGS
SPK Pipes and Fittings welding should be performed according to DVS rules.
Please pay attention to following points:
• Equip the welding machine with appropriate tools.
• Run the welding machine.
• In this running state, first the control lamp on the key, then the other round-shaped control lamp lights.
• When the welding heat (260ºC) is reached , the round control lamp turns off.
• Now ,you can start the welding.
• If the welding tools, pipes or fittings becomes dirty, clean them with a clean piece of cloth or paper soaked in a spirit or alcohol – water mixture.
• Put the pipe in the heating socket and the fitting in the heating socket.
• After waiting for the below specified duration, which is changeable depending on the diameters, join the pipe and the fitting without turning.
• After joining, wait at least five minutes allowing the weld to cool.
After that ,the pipe may be used. For the durations of heating ,processing and cooling ,refer to the below table. Note that the processing time changes according to the pipe diameters.
Please note: The heating times in the table are for pipes PN 20. When welding pipes PN 10 (especially 20mm and 25mm dia. ) heat the fitting first and afterwards heat the pipe for 2 sec. and complete welding.

CONDUCTS AND APPLICATION ERRORS NOT COVERED BY THE WARRANTY
Do not use damaged pipes or pipes having fractures in their cutting place
Prevent heavy strikes,and hits at the tips of the pipe.
After the coupling, do not turn the pipe or its parts.
Do not heat in open fire.
Do not weld dirty pipes or fittings.
Do not use metal pieces for covering.
Prevent heavy strikes,and hard items falling on the pipes.
When tightening the armatures, do not use excessive hemp.
Do not use cone geared pieces.
Do not expose to UV ray for a long time. |
